Over the past two weeks, the sound of children has returned to Scotland's school playgrounds. Their summer breaks began in late June or early July and ended in mid-August, an academic year replicated in other European countries too.
In England, Wales and Northern Ireland, however, children will not return until early September. Their holidays are a similar length to Scotland's, but England and Wales schools did not break up until late July, meaning pupils were in school during the peak of the early summer heat.
Or at least they were meant to be in school. While it was 30C or more outside, inside many classrooms it felt far hotter. With no air conditioning and limited ventilation, the heat became stifling, and more than 1,000 schools across the UK either closed or sent pupils home early before the hottest part of the afternoon. Conditions were particularly challenging for GCSE and A-level students sitting exams during extreme heat.
This summer was not a one-off. BBC analysis of temperature data shows a clear shift. In the 1960s, the first 30C day occurred on average on 13 July. In the 2020s, that figure has moved forward to 19 June.

The Met Office reported that this summer is likely to become the hottest on record. Multiple temperature records have been broken, featuring five widespread heatwaves and four consecutive months where temperatures exceeded 35C, an unprecedented occurrence.
Human-induced climate change is directly challenging traditional infrastructure in cooler regions like the UK, where buildings were historically designed to retain heat. As extreme summer temperatures become the norm, educational institutions are forced to rethink academic calendars and building adaptations to protect student health and performance.
A 2024 study published in the journal Climate Risk Management suggested that any temperature above 24C can compromise learning. It also found a decline in student performance ranging from 2% to 12% for each degree increase in classroom temperature. Furthermore, the Climate Change Committee's Well-Adapted UK report indicated that taking an exam on a 32C day leads to a roughly 10% lower likelihood of passing compared to 22C.
"As heatwaves become more frequent and intense, it is unacceptable that children are expected to sit high-stakes exams in halls that were not designed for these conditions."
Baroness Brown
In hotter European countries like France and Spain, local authorities have extreme heat guidelines that trigger timetable changes or school closures during very high temperatures—a model some argue the UK may need to consider as its summers continue to shift.
